Hello all BiggerPockets members looking to get some feed back on what I have done so far to get prepared to start my real estate investing. To start off I am living in Kentucky and looking in areas around central KY to do my investing. in the past month I have finished " How to Invest in Real Estate" by Brandon Turner, Joshua Dorkin and " The Book on Flipping Houses" by J Scott. Both amazing books and I have learned a lot and plan on rereading in the near future. so I believe I have a little bit of knowledge on the lingo that is used to grasp some of the post. the hardest part I am having trouble with is choosing my niche, I really like the longevity of rentals, but also the semi quickness of flipping. My first plan was to take 2 or 3 flips to learn the most about rehabbing and any other things I can learn through that experience. then take the money earned through the flips to put into rentals. a part of me thinks that is an amazing way to get into it but listening to what books and podcast say about focusing on one niche I feel like it can be to much. If anyone has done this there first time I would love any tips you have. thank you to all who reply and look forward to making more post!!!
